Clear Application Cache

Temporary cache files can sometimes become large or cause loading problems.

If Android provides the option, users may clear the application cache through device settings.

General Steps

  1. Open Android Settings.
  2. Go to Apps.
  3. Select the relevant application.
  4. Open Storage.
  5. Select Clear Cache if available.

Users should be careful when selecting storage options and avoid deleting important account data unintentionally.

Application Freezing or Closing

An application may freeze or close because of:

  • Low available memory.
  • Limited storage.
  • Outdated software.
  • Temporary application errors.
  • Device overheating.
  • Unstable internet connection.

Users can try restarting the application and checking the device’s available resources.
